how do I turn the bass down? Advanced properties under volume control is greyed out and I have it turned down all the way on the control unit. I hate to sell these. I have the philips acoustic edge soundcard.

 
on the AE go to the phillips control panel, and there is an option called "tone control" enable/disable this and play with the bass command. even the stock z560 bass was nothing cpmpared to what i could do with tone control!

Don't put the sub in an enclosed area like under your desk or near a wall. Move it out into the open if you have the space.
 
I too think the z560's emphasize way too much the bass, this is not a problem that a simple equalizer (winamp) can't fix when playing mp3's and such. Can't you just run your music through an equalizer? I've also noticed that moving the sub around to different locations effected the sound greatly - this might help.
